  • Abstract
    The impedance, efficiency, and current and field risetime for laminated heads have been calculated, and the results are compared with experimental data. The experiments show that laminated heads perform better than non-laminated heads in isolated pulse amplitude and overwrite at high frequencies under identical test conditions; however, the laminated heads do not show improved performance in PW50 and nonlinear transition shift (NLTS) under our test conditions
